حَدَّثَنَا يَحْيَى، عَنْ هِشَامٍ، عَنْ مُحَمَّدٍ، عَنْ عَبِيدَةَ، عَنْ عَلِيٍّ، رَضِيَ اللَّهُ عَنْهُ أَنَّ النَّبِيَّ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 قَالَ يَوْمَ الْخَنْدَقِ شَغَلُونَا عَنْ الصَّلَاةِ الْوُسْطَى حَتَّى غَرَبَتْ الشَّمْسُ أَوْ كَادَتْ الشَّمْسُ أَنْ تَغْرُبَ مَلَأَ اللَّهُ أَجْوَافَهُمْ أَوْ قُبُورَهُمْ نَارًا‏.‏

English Translation

It was narrated from ‘Ali (رضي الله عنه) that The Prophet (ﷺ) said on the day of al-Khandaq:: `They distracted us from the middle prayer until the sun set - or until the sun was about to set, May Allah fill their stomachs - or their graves - with fire.”
